- 1/2 cup butter, softened
- 3/4 cup granulated sugar
- 1 large egg
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1/3 cup cocoa pow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
Directions
- Beat butter, sugar, egg and vanilla in large bowl until blended. Stir together flour, cocoa, baking powder, baking soda and salt; add to butter mixture, beating until well blended. Cover; refrigerate dough about 1 hour or until firm enough to roll.
- Heat oven to 325 degrees F. On lightly floured board or between 2 pieces of wax paper, roll small portion of dough at a time to 1/4-inch thickness. Cut into desired shapes with cookie cutters; place on ungreased cookie sheet.
- Bake 5 to 7 minutes or until no indentation remains when touched. lightly. Cool slightly; remove from cookie sheet to wire racks. Cool completely. Makes about 48 cookies.
